# Service Accounts 101: AddressSnap Widget

Hey, welcome aboard! The AddressSnap autocomplete widget on our checkout flow talks to the internal Geoplume lookup service through a shared service account, svc-addresssnap. You don't need personal credentials for local dev — just point your env config at the staging Geoplume endpoint and use the team key. Rotation is handled by the platform crew every quarter, so don't panic if yours stops working in April. Here's the current staging key.

API key for hahog-kajef: vxb15-Orrbjm9glxbWQLX

☐ Studio orientation — take the new starter to the Pinefold training studio (Level 3, past the kitchenette). Show them the booking sheet, the camera cart, and where to return lapel mics. Studio door stays locked between sessions. They'll need the keypad code below to get in.

door code, tagug-yafof: bdg-OSVVCL-72724422